We all know that having proper testing will bring down a lot of maintenance concerns. So to ensure this Salesforce Tester role became so critical.
Before digging into the details, we will talk about the different parts in a typical Salesforce delivery cycle.
- Business Analysts
- Project Managers/Scrum Masters
- Quality Analysts/Testers
- Developers
- Administrators
Different activities of a tester
The major function of a Salesforce Tester includes services like Functional Testing, Unit Testing, Manual Testing, Automated Testing, Load Testing, Deployment Testing and Security Testing
Testers will need experience in automation & performance tools like HP LoadRunner, Jmeter, and Selenium to automate the testing of complex flows that might produce inconsistent results
For the Manual testing, tester should have the rigor and patience to do the repetition in a methodical approach
Sometimes testers have the duty to work on the application flow and dissect them into functional modules
And then based on the nature of the module, some will be automated and other will stay manual
Other important testing types include:
With a basic knowledge of Salesforce platform and an eye for the detail. Tester role will become more and more important in the coming days
With Great Power Comes Great Responsibility
And in our case
With Great Power to quickly build UIs Comes Great Responsibility to do proper testing
You can also take my test classes best practices into account Link
Happy Testing!